How 3A Gat 400mg Tablet works:

The 400mg Gat 3A tablet contains a potent antimicrobial agent that targets a specific enzyme involved in DNA replication within bacteria. By inhibiting this enzyme's activity, the bacterial cell cycle is disrupted, ultimately leading to the demise of the microorganism through impaired division and repair processes.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holUNSAFE

Consuming alcohol while taking 3A Gat 400mg tablets is not advisable.

PregnancyPreg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Pregnant women should exercise caution when taking 3A Gat 400mg tablets due to a lack of comprehensive human studies. Although some animal research indicates potential harm to the fetus, the extent of this risk is uncertain. As such, patients should discuss their individual circumstances with their healthcare provider to determine whether the medication's benefits outweigh its possible risks.

Breast feedingBreast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Breastfeeding with 3A Gat 400mg Tablets is not recommended due to limited available evidence, which indicates that the medication can potentially be transferred through breast milk, posing a risk to the infant. As a precautionary measure, monitoring for signs of adverse reactions such as diarrhea or rash in babies exposed to this drug may be necessary.

DrivingDrivingUNSAFE

Taking 3A Gat 400mg Tablets may lead to adverse effects that impact your driving capabilities. The most frequently encountered side effects associated with this medication include mild symptoms such as queasiness, nausea-induced vomiting, stomach discomfort, loose stools, dizziness, and headaches, which could temporarily impair your ability to operate a vehicle safely.

KidneyKidneyCAUTION

When taking 3A Gat 400mg Tablets, individuals with compromised kidney function must exercise caution. It is recommended that the dosage be monitored and adjusted by a healthcare professional as necessary. Additionally, adequate hydration is crucial during treatment; patients should drink plenty of water while taking these tablets.

LiverLiverC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Lack of data exists regarding the administration of 3A Gat 400mg Tablets in individuals with liver conditions; it's advisable to seek medical guidance.
